Quality Risk and Compliance Engineer This critical role is designed to ensure the robust management of product safety, regulatory adherence, and the swift resolution of urgent quality issues across our operations. You will act as a key expert, driving proactive risk identification and mitigation strategies, and ensuring our products and processes consistently meet internal and external quality, safety, and regulatory standards. This role is essential for maintaining our operational integrity and customer satisfaction.

Location: Onsite/office role at our Buffalo Grove, IL location.

As a Quality Risk & Compliance Engineer, you will:

Lead the identification, assessment, and mitigation of quality and product safety risks throughout the product lifecycle and operational processes

Ensure continuous adherence to relevant industry standards, regulatory requirements (e.g., local/international safety regulations, environmental standards), and internal Siemens quality policies

Manage and drive the resolution of urgent and critical quality issues, conducting thorough root cause analysis and implementing effective corrective and preventive actions (CAPA) to prevent recurrence

Act as a primary point of contact for product safety‑related matters, coordinating risk assessments, incident investigations, and necessary safety‑driven product modifications or field actions

Support internal and external audits related to quality management systems, product safety, and regulatory compliance, ensuring successful outcomes

Respond to and manage all customer requests such as product validations, quality self‑assessments, questionnaires, and audit coordination, ensuring timely and accurate information exchange; this includes driving actions to address identified non‑conformances and proactively reducing their recurrence

Develop and implement robust quality controls and processes to prevent non‑conformances and ensure compliance with all applicable standards

Drive process continuous improvement and automation by leveraging key technologies such as LLMs, Agentic AI, etc.

Collaborate cross‑functionally with Engineering, Production, Legal, and Product Management teams to embed quality, safety, and compliance requirements from design to delivery

Provide expert guidance and training on quality, risk management, and compliance topics to various teams within the organization

You will make an impact with these qualifications: Basic Qualifications

Bachelor’s degree in Engineering, Quality Management, or a related technical field

5+ years of progressive experience in Quality Engineering, with a strong focus on risk management, product safety, and regulatory compliance within a manufacturing environment

Proven experience in conducting thorough root cause analysis (e.g., 8D, 5 Whys, Fishbone) and implementing effective corrective and preventive actions (CAPA)

In‑depth knowledge of Quality Management Systems (QMS) principles, product safety standards, risk assessment methodologies (e.g., FMEA), and regulatory compliance requirements (e.g., UL, FM, ISO)

Experience supporting and participating in internal and external audits, demonstrating strong organizational and documentation skills

Strong analytical and problem‑solving skills, with the ability to quickly assess complex situations and drive effective solutions under pressure

Excellent written and verbal communication skills, with the ability to articulate complex compliance and safety requirements clearly and persuasively to diverse audiences

Ability to work independently, manage multiple priorities, and respond effectively to urgent situations with a calm and decisive approach

Available to work on‑site, Monday through Friday

Legally authorized to work in the United States on a continual and permanent basis without company sponsorship

Preferred Qualifications

Advanced Quality Certifications (e.g., ASQ Certified Quality Engineer (CQE), ASQ Certified Quality Auditor (CQA), Certified Reliability Engineer (CRE)

Experience with specific regulatory bodies or certifications relevant to building technologies (e.g., UL, CE, NFPA, etc.)

Experience leveraging AI technologies (e.g., Large Language Models and agent‑based automation) to drive process improvement and operational efficiency
